About

M. Cristescu is a pioneering researcher in noninvasive, nonthermal ablation technologies, with a primary focus on robotically assisted sonic therapy (RAST) and histotripsy for liver tumor treatment. Their most notable contribution is the proof-of-concept study demonstrating RAST as a clinically viable modality for creating ablation zones capable of treating 2-cm liver tumors in a porcine model, a breakthrough that has garnered 90 citations. This work established RAST as a noninvasive alternative to thermal ablation, leveraging focused ultrasound to mechanically disrupt tissue without heat, thereby reducing collateral damage. Cristescu’s research bridges robotics and therapeutic ultrasound, advancing precision in tumor ablation. Their impact is evident in the growing interest in histotripsy for hepatic applications, with their 2018 study serving as a foundational reference. By integrating robotic precision with sonic therapy, Cristescu has opened new avenues for noninvasive cancer treatment, highlighting their role as a key innovator in interventional oncology.
